About this experience

Experience the largest museum of ancient Egyptian art with its treasures from Egypt's glorious past, such as the exquisite funerary objects. Our guide will humorously explain the most important exhibits during a two-hour visit and answer your questions.

Marvel at the last remaining Wonder of the Ancient World – a truly legendary experience! Here you'll find three pyramids: the Pyramid of Khafre, the Pyramid of Khufu, and the Pyramid of Menkaure. You can explore the site on foot, horseback, or camel.

After visiting the Pyramids of Giza, we'll proceed to the Great Sphinx, by far the largest and best-preserved sphinx. It consists of a human head on a lion's body. The Sphinx was carved from the remains of a limestone hill that served as a quarry for the Pyramid of Khufu.

Detailed itinerary

1

You will be picked up from your hotel around 4am. Upon arrival in Cairo, your tour guide will meet you and accompany you throughout the tour. Meet your Egyptological tour guide at the museum to start your day. Visit the state-of-the-art Grand Egyptian Museum (GEM), the largest archaeological museum in the world with over 100,000 artifacts, or the Ancient Egyptian Museum in Tahrir Square. Select your preferred museum during the booking process. Afterwards, enjoy your lunch. The further course of the excursion will take you to the great pyramids of Cheops, Chephren and Mykerinus. The pyramid tour ends at the Sphinx and the temple in its vicinity. If ES allows time, you will have the opportunity to drive to Cairo Bazaar at the end of the day before returning to Sharm el Sheikh.

Upon arrival at the airport, you will be driven to your hotel in an air-conditioned car.

About Sharm el Sheikh

Sharm el Sheikh is a vibrant coastal city on the southern tip of the Sinai Peninsula, renowned for its stunning Red Sea coastline, vibrant coral reefs, and luxurious resorts. It's a premier destination for diving, snorkeling, and relaxation, offering a mix of adventure and tranquility.

Koshari

A traditional Egyptian dish made with rice, lentils, chickpeas, and pasta, topped with spicy tomato sauce and garlic vinegar.

Lunch Vegetarian

Falafel

Deep-fried balls or patties made from ground chickpeas or fava beans, often served in pita bread with vegetables and tahini sauce.
